Safe start-up, safe plant locking (LockOut) and safe operating modes (MSO) play an important role on modern machines and plants. These tasks are complex, but with Euchner's CKS2 systems, the solution is simple.
CKS2 is available as a flush-mounted version (photo right) and as an integrable submodule for the MGB2 door locks (photo left). In both versions, the electronics are integrated. The RFID keys are highly encrypted and copy-protected.
Independent of existing protections, one or more CKS2s can be added within the same environment. A key can also be assigned to multiple key adapters from different installations, allowing you to achieve key-transfer.
Thanks to FlexFunction, CKS2 is very versatile. After unpacking and connecting, CKS2 does not work at first. The behavior of each CKS2 unit is determined when a key is taught in for the first time. After that, the CKS2 "knows" which way to operate and whether there is one unique key or a set of keys.
Once a key is recognized as valid, the OSSD security outputs are enabled. If several CKS2s are used side by side, a serial chain can be obtained by connecting outputs to inputs.
Connecting to IO-Link is possible using a gateway. Then there are extensive diagnostic and communication functions. You can then identify keys and know which key was used to operate the system.
The CKS2 submodule for MGB2 door locks (pictured left) fits MGB2-Modular for ProfiNET/ProfiSAFE or EtherCAT/FSoE as well as MGB2-Classic. No more complicated configuration or complicated key management, and key distribution stations are not needed.
